Guardiola confirms Yaya Toure will leave Manchester City at the end of Season

Ivorien Playmaker, Yaya Toure has announced his decision to leave Manchester City at the end of the Current Campaign, and this has been confirmed by Manager Pep Guardiola.

The former Barcelona Midfielder is out of contract in the summer and has been told by Manchester City he will not be given a new deal.

Toure, who joined from Barcelona in 2010, will be given an emotional send-off during City’s final home game of the season against Brighton and Hove Albion next Wednesday.

The 34-year-old player has made just 16 appearances this season and has not started once in City’s triumphant Premier League campaign.

The news comes as little surprise, but it is the first time Guardiola has confirmed the end of one of the club’s greatest ever players.

“Yaya is not going to stay next season,” said the City manager. “The Brighton game, we will focus on winning for Yaya.

“We are going to try to win the game for him.”

Toure was pivotal to City’s Premier League titles under Roberto Mancini and Manuel Pellegrini.

The 34-year-old also won the FA Cup and two League Cups during his time at the Etihad.
